Pichilnque Sunshine Hours by Month
The amount of sunshine is fundamental to comprehending a place's climate.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Pichilnque, Baja California Sur, Mexico. The figures are based on a 30-year period (1990–2020) to provide a reliable average.
Monthly hours of sunshine
Pichilnque Nusa Penida experiences both sunny and cloudy or rainy periods, with some seasonal variation. It receives approximately 334 hours of sunshine in June and 210 hours in December, contributing to a total annual sunshine amount of 3291 hours.
Daily hours of sunshine
Enjoy up to 11.1 hours of daily sun in June, and experience slightly darker atmosphere in December, with about 7.0 hours of daily sunlight.

Related Climate Data for Pichilnque
September, Pichilnque’s wettest month, receives 24 mm (0.9 in) of rainfall and has a maximum daytime temperature of 31°C (88°F). During the driest month April you can expect a temperature of 26°C (79°F).
